Description
Syringe filters are used in analytical chemistry applications to remove particulate contamination prior to analysis. Filtering a sample prior to injection into a HPLC machine will help protect sensitive parts of the instrument from particulate build up and reduce system downtime.
Sample filtration using syringe filters containing 0.45 μm (HPLC) or 0.2 μm (UHPLC) pore size membranes will also extend the life of chromatography columns. High performance columns are composed of small particles of narrow size distribution. Optimal peak profiles depend on column operating characteristics and should be instrument independent. Filtration can prevent particulate contamination of a column, and avoid physical changes occurring such as blocked frits or channel voids in the column packing.
The use of PVDF syringe filters in analytical chemistry sample preparation has long been established. While newer analytical chemistry syringe filter technology such as Pall’s Acrodisc® syringe filters with wwPTFE membrane which give significant chemical compatibility advantages are now available, PVDF syringe filters continue to remain specified in some older protocols.
Pall supply PVDF syringe filters in different formats. The devices are all constructed from chemically compatible polypropylene. They are ideal for use in analytical chemistry filtration applications, such as HPLC/UHPLC and dissolution testing.
PVDF syringe filters offer excellent chemical compatibility, including aggressive acids and alcohols. However they are not recommended for the filtration of acetone, DMF, DMSO, or strong bases.

Pall supply both traditional ring moulded 25 mm PVDF syringe filters and PSF (Premium Syringe Filter) 25 mm PVDF syringe filters. The PSF syringe filter has a much larger effective filtration area compared with the older traditional model, 3.9 cm2 compared to 2.8 cm2. This gives the PSF syringe filter a much improved throughput and flow rate.
PVDF PSF syringe filters are available with a multi-layered glass fiber prefilter (GxF) above the PVDF membrane. Syringe filters with the GxF configuration prefilter provide two to four times the throughput of standard prefilter devices for particulate-laden samples. This makes the filter ideal for applications in which there could be a high particulate load in the sample, for example in dissolution testing.

The 25 mm PSF filters have been designed and certified to meet the exacting requirements of automation systems. They demonstrate critical criteria including smooth filter-to-filter release, consistent turret advancement, exceptional housing strength and a strict outside filter geometry to ensure proper alignment and consistent operation. AutopackTM tube packaging is available for compatible automated equipment.
Pall Life Sciences HPLC certification ensures that analytical results will not be compromised by extractable filter materials. To verify low levels of UV-detectable extractables, samples of the HPLC Acrodisc syringe filter line are randomly taken and tested for compatibility with common HPLC solvents using standard HPLC conditions.
